Howard Langlie, 81 years old, died at home, Thursday, July 31, 2008, surrounded by family, after a courageous battle with lung cancer.
Funeral service will be at 2 PM, Monday, August 4, 2008 at St. John Lutheran Church, Thief River Falls, MN with Reverend Aaron Zuch officiating. Burial will be at Greenwood Cemetery, Thief River Falls.
Visitation will be 4 " 7 PM, Sunday, August 3, 2008 at Johnson Funeral Service in Thief River Falls, MN with a 6 PM prayer service. Visitation will also be held one hour prior to the service at the church.
Howard Lyall Langlie was born October 26, 1926 to Hans and Thora (Moe) Langlie in New Solum Township, near Newfolden, MN. He attended a country grade school and went on to graduate from Marshall County High School in Newfolden in 1945.
Howard married Ruby Busse, daughter of Albert and Lillian Busse, July 14, 1948; they celebrated their 60th Anniversary this year.
He went to Minneapolis, MN and was employed by Swift & Company for a short time, before returning to Thief River Falls. He then drove a bulk fuel truck for Western Oil & Fuel Company, Oens Fuel Service and Bugges Fuel Service and Station. During this time, he was also a substitute rural mail carrier for 10 years. He was employed at Arctic Enterprises in the machine shop for several years before retiring in 1993.
He was a member of St. John Lutheran Church, Thief River Falls. He was on a bowling team and enjoyed hunting and fishing. He also enjoyed all sports and particularly, keeping up with activities of his grandchildren. He was a voracious reader.
